2. Obstacles Of Recycling Solar Panels
It is commonly approved that reusing solar panels has lots of ecological advantages, nonetheless, it is additionally true that the process isn't without its obstacles. However exactly what are these obstacles? Let's examine better.
One of the biggest concerns with reusing photovoltaic panels is the complexity of the task itself. It can be difficult to break down the various parts, such as glass and metal, to be recycled independently. In addition, photovoltaic panel suppliers typically have a mix of materials used in their products which makes arranging them even more challenging. Additionally, there are security and health threats involved with taking care of busted glass or breathing in fumes from thawing components.
An additional essential challenge related to reusing photovoltaic panels is expense. Numerous nations do not have adequate infrastructure or sources to appropriately reuse these products which leads to higher expenses for services trying to do so. Furthermore, due to the specialized nature of reusing solar panels, this can create a monetary concern on business trying to remain compliant with regulations. Inevitably, these costs could be given to consumers making it tough for them to pay for renewable resource resources.

3. Strategies For Recycling Solar Panels
As the globe pursues a much more sustainable future, recycling solar panels is an increasingly popular task. In the middle of this expanding rate of interest, however, we have to think about the methods that are in place to make it possible.
To begin with, several companies have actually applied a 'take-back' system where old or broken solar panels can be gathered and sent out to their particular factories for reusing. By doing this, the materials are able to be recycled in the building of new products. Furthermore, some districts have even begun supplying incentives for people wishing to recycle their photovoltaic panels; this might range from tax breaks to complimentary delivery costs.
Additionally, technology has become increasingly innovative when it comes to recycling photovoltaic panels-- with specialised machines efficient in separating out all the different parts within them. For example, by utilizing AI-powered robotic arms, these equipments can remove beneficial products such as copper and aluminium while also throwing away hazardous waste safely.
